Skip to main content
Glama
FradSer

MCP Markdown Conversion Server

by FradSer

MCP-Server zu Markdown

Twitter Folgen Schmiedeabzeichen

Englisch |简体中文

Ein leistungsstarker Model Context Protocol (MCP)-Server, der Cloudflare-KI-Dienste nutzt, um verschiedene Dateiformate in Markdown-Beschreibungen zu konvertieren. Dieser Server bietet eine standardisierte Schnittstelle für die nahtlose Dateikonvertierung und Beschreibungsgenerierung.

Hauptmerkmale

  • Nahtlose Integration mit Cloudflare-KI-Diensten

  • Effiziente Generierung von Markdown-Beschreibungen

  • Umfassende Dateiformatunterstützung

  • Native Cloudflare tomarkdown API-Integration

  • Benutzerfreundliche MCP-Schnittstelle

  • Plattformübergreifende Kompatibilität

Related MCP server: Markdownify MCP Server - UTF-8 Enhanced

Unterstützte Dateiformate

Kategorie

Dateierweiterungen

Unterlagen

.pdf

Bilder

.jpeg, .jpg, .png, .webp, .svg

Webinhalte

.html

Daten

.xml, .csv

Tabellenkalkulationen

.xlsx, .xlsm, .xlsb, .xls, .et, .ods, .numbers

Systemanforderungen

  • Node.js 18 oder höher

  • Gültiges Cloudflare API-Token

  • Aktive Cloudflare-Konto-ID

Installation

Installation über Smithery

So installieren Sie Markdown转换服务器 für Claude Desktop automatisch über Smithery :

npx -y @smithery/cli install @FradSer/mcp-server-to-markdown --client claude

Manuelle Installation

Globale Installation mit npm:

npm install -g mcp-server-to-markdown

MCP-Client-Konfiguration

Cursor-Integration

  1. Navigieren Sie zu den Cursoreinstellungen

  2. Wählen Sie „MCP“ aus der Seitenleiste

  3. Wählen Sie „Neuen globalen MCP-Server hinzufügen“

  4. Wenden Sie die folgende Konfiguration an:

    { "mcpServers": { "to-markdown": { "command": "mcp-server-to-markdown", "args": [ "CLOUDFLARE_API_TOKEN": "your_api_token" "CLOUDFLARE_ACCOUNT_ID": "your_account_id" ] } } }

Claude Desktop-Setup

Fügen Sie Ihrer claude_desktop_config.json Folgendes hinzu:

{ "mcpServers": { "to-markdown": { "command": "mcp-server-to-markdown", "args": [ "CLOUDFLARE_API_TOKEN": "your_api_token" "CLOUDFLARE_ACCOUNT_ID": "your_account_id" ] } } }

ChatWise-Konfiguration

  1. Starten Sie ChatWise

  2. Zugriffseinstellungen

  3. Wählen Sie den Abschnitt „Tools“

  4. Klicken Sie auf „+“, um ein neues Werkzeug hinzuzufügen

  5. Konfigurieren Sie mit diesen Parametern:

    • Typ: stdio

    • ID: to-markdown

    • Befehl: mcp-server-to-markdown

    • Argumente:

      CLOUDFLARE_API_TOKEN=your_api_token CLOUDFLARE_ACCOUNT_ID=your_account_id

API-Referenz

To-Markdown-Tool

Konvertiert verschiedene Dateiformate in Markdown-Beschreibungen.

Eingabeparameter:

  • filePaths : Array (erforderlich) – Liste der zu verarbeitenden Dateipfade

Antwortstruktur:

[ { "filename": "example.pdf", "mimeType": "application/pdf", "description": "Generated Markdown description", "tokens": 123 } ]

Entwicklungshandbuch

Erste Schritte

  1. Umgebung klonen und einrichten:

git clone <repository-url> cd mcp-server-to-markdown cp .env.example .env
  1. Konfigurieren Sie die Cloudflare-Anmeldeinformationen:

CLOUDFLARE_API_TOKEN=your_api_token CLOUDFLARE_ACCOUNT_ID=your_account_id
  1. Installieren Sie Abhängigkeiten und erstellen Sie:

npm install npm run build

Projektstruktur

. ├── src/ # Source code ├── dist/ # Compiled output ├── types.ts # Type definitions └── .env # Environment configuration

Verfügbare Skripte

  • npm run build – TypeScript-Code erstellen

  • npm run inspect – Mit MCP-Inspector ausführen

Anwendungsbeispiel

const result = await toMarkdown({ filePaths: [ "/path/to/document.pdf", "/path/to/image.jpg" ] });

Lizenz

MIT-Lizenz

Dieses Projekt wird von Frad LEE betreut

One-click Deploy
A
security – no known vulnerabilities
F
license - not found
A
quality - confirmed to work

Latest Blog Posts

MCP directory API

We provide all the information about MCP servers via our MCP API.

curl -X GET 'https://glama.ai/api/mcp/v1/servers/FradSer/mcp-server-to-markdown'

If you have feedback or need assistance with the MCP directory API, please join our Discord server